Hat Island
Hat Island is a small island on the eastern edge of the Beaver Island archipelago in Lake Michigan. It is about 10 acres in size and located in eastern St. James Township, Charlevoix County, Michigan.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Shoe Island
Islet
Shoe Island is a small island or islet in the Beaver Island archipelago in Lake Michigan. It is about 3 acres in size and located in eastern St. James Township, Charlevoix County, Michigan.
